现在在写一个学业预警系统,但是在数据库这个地方卡住了,不知道该怎么设计,求助!!
java 是面向对象编程,首先搞清楚你需要那些对象,老师,学生,成绩单,课程等等对象,对象的关系是什么,有些什么属性,什么方法越细越好。最好自己用草图画出来
然后检查检查有什么遗漏的。一个表对应一个对象,属性对应字段,然后看看数据库设计的一些注意事项与原则。
表1:学生信息表(含有ID),表2:课程信息表(含有ID),表3:成绩信息表,成绩信息表录入学生信息(ID)与课程信息(ID)用做对应
one a studentInfo table, one a Curse Schedule ,一张成绩表